On 2021-09-04 23:39, DrPi wrote:

> I use an event callback with user data.
> 
> I first declare a package :
>     package Handler_Motion_Notify is new 
> Gtk.Handlers.User_Return_Callback (Widget_Type => 
> Gtk.Text_View.Gtk_Text_View_Record,
> 
>     Return_Type => Boolean,
> 
>     User_Type   => t_Debug_Panel);
> 
> The function callback is declared like this :
>     function On_Motion_Notify (TextView : access 
> Gtk.Text_View.Gtk_Text_View_Record'Class;
>                                DebugPanel : t_Debug_Panel) return Boolean;

This is wrong. The motion-notify-event callback has the parameters:

1. Target
2. Gdk.Event.Gdk_Event_Motion
3. User data

> The connection is done like this :
>        Handler_Motion_Notify.Connect (Widget => Panel.TextView,
>                                       Name   => 
> Gtk.Widget.Signal_Motion_Notify_Event,
>                                       Cb     => On_Motion_Notify'Access,
>                                       User_Data => t_Debug_Panel(Panel));
> 
> This works correctly. But... I need to have access to the event in the 
> callback function.

Maybe it does not crash but it is incorrect.

> How can I achieve this ?

There is no shortcut Connect and Callback defined in 
User_Return_Callback. Therefore you have to use a general-case callback 
with the parameter list:

    function On_Motion_Notify
             (  Object : access Gtk_Text_View_Record'Class;
                Params : Glib.Values.GValues;
                Data   : t_Debug_Panel
             )  return Boolean;

connected as:

    Handler_Motion_Notify.Connect
    (  Panel.TextView,
       "motion-notify-event", -- = Signal_Motion_Notify_Event
       On_Motion_Notify'Access,
       t_Debug_Panel (Panel)
    );

The parameter is accessed using the function Nth or 
Gtk.Argument.Unchecked_To_Gdk_Event_Motion, e.g.

    Gtk.Argument.Unchecked_To_Gdk_Event_Motion (Params, 1)

P.S. Since the target is practically never used in callbacks, you can 
instantiate Gtk.Handlers.User_Return_Callback with GObject_Record. This 
way you could use it with all types of widgets. That reduces the number 
of instantiations.
